Below are the top approaches to try before generating a professional pest control operator. Direct exposure to warm water or vapor cleansers might kill bed pests in any way life stages, but it's not constantly effective. The thermal death point of bed pests is 118 levels Fahrenheit to eliminate off the pests. This technique works best for killing bed insects separated to one area, as you need to use straight heavy steam for around 20 mins.
You can purchase a portable home heating gadget, specifically made for this unfavorable task, that permits you to put infested things inside the shelfs and warm to 120 degrees Fahrenheit. These tools commonly set you back about $310. Expert pest control experts have access to extra effective, honed-in techniques of heat for bed pest therapy.
Experts also have whole-room heating systems that can carry out the very same task, however these are rarely utilized inside homes where they can damage possessions - https://bed-bug-exterminator-nyc.webflow.io/. Vapor therapy is one of the most efficient at home ways to eliminate a limited bed bug problem, and there's no toxic pesticides to fret about

Purchase or rent a home steamer with nozzles that can treat lots of different materials and reach up to 220 degrees Fahrenheit. Professional pest control specialists usually have their own devoted cleaners for the task. Utilize the cleaner on subjected bed mattress, chairs, sofas, vehicles, and similar possessions. Do not make use of a steamer on even more delicate fabrics or products that could be harmed by high-pressure heavy steam.
Icing up products to kill bed bugs can be effective, however it takes some time and most homes don't have the correct ways to do it. The EPA recommends leaving things in temperatures of 0 levels Fahrenheit for a minimum of three days. Given that a lot of home freezers aren't efficient in getting to click to read that low temperature level, other bed bug therapies are often favored.
